Darwinium Overview
Darwinium's core platform offers features like Agent Intent Detection, Darwinium on the Edge, and Behavioral Identification. This technology allows for continuous protection and monitoring from the perimeter edge, integrating via content delivery networks (CDNs) to cover new touchpoints and threats instantly without requiring extensive code changes. The company emphasizes its ability to go beyond mere identity verification to understand user intent, providing comprehensive protection from a user's first interaction through high-risk actions and payments, including account creations, logins, detail changes, content listings, checkouts, and payments.
Darwinium positions itself as a leading vendor in the digital security and fraud prevention space, recognized in reports like the Liminal Link Index. Their mission is to enable confident revenue growth for businesses by securing every customer and agent interaction against evolving digital threats, particularly those driven by AI. Darwinium Product and Pricing Intelligence
Darwinium provides solutions tailored for various industries, including eCommerce, Marketplaces, Gaming and Gambling, Fintech, Retail Banking, and Airlines. Their platform addresses critical use cases such as Account Security, Account Takeover Fraud Prevention, Scam Detection, and Abuse Prevention. The company emphasizes its ability to fight Agentic Account Takeover by authenticating humans and agents based on intent rather than just identity, allowing for risk-based remediation without inconveniencing legitimate customers.

Darwinium highlights its comprehensive protection from the moment a user or agent lands on a site through various interactions, including account creations, login, changes of details, content listings, checkout, and payments. Their Edge-Native Security approach allows them to monitor, protect, and remediate from the perimeter edge via content delivery networks (CDNs), adapting quickly to new threats with minimal code changes.
